The agreement provides certain class members with a one-time lump sum to account for prior payments they claim to have missed, along with future ongoing annuity payments. Judge Lorna G. Schofield of the US District Court for the Southern District of New York granted final approval to the deal Wednesday, adding that she’d address attorneys’ fees in a separate order.
